CourseDetails

โ€ข Introduction to Pharmacogenomics: Overview of the field, its history, and importance in drug development and research.
โ€ข Genetics and Genomics: Basics of genetics and genomics, including DNA structure, function, and sequencing technologies.
โ€ข Pharmacology and Pharmacodynamics: Fundamentals of drug action, including drug-receptor interactions, pharmacokinetics, and pharmacodynamics.
โ€ข Pharmacogenomics Data Analysis: Analysis of pharmacogenomics data, including statistical methods, bioinformatics tools, and databases.
โ€ข Clinical Pharmacogenomics: Application of pharmacogenomics in clinical settings, including personalized medicine, drug response prediction, and adverse drug reactions.
โ€ข Ethical, Legal, and Social Issues: Examination of ethical, legal, and social issues related to pharmacogenomics, including privacy, informed consent, and discrimination.
โ€ข Pharmacogenomics in Drug Development: Integration of pharmacogenomics in drug development, including biomarker discovery, drug target identification, and clinical trial design.
โ€ข Regulatory and Policy Aspects: Overview of regulatory and policy aspects related to pharmacogenomics, including guidelines, regulations, and policies in different countries.
โ€ข Emerging Trends and Future Directions: Discussion of emerging trends and future directions in pharmacogenomics, including precision medicine, gene editing, and artificial intelligence.

This 3D pie chart highlights the percentage distribution of key roles in the pharmacogenomics job market: 1. **Clinical Pharmacologist**: These professionals play a crucial role in drug development by conducting clinical trials, analyzing patient data, and ensuring drug safety. Their expertise in pharmacology, clinical research, and regulatory affairs makes them valuable assets in the pharmacogenomics industry. 2. **Pharmacogenomics Scientist**: Specializing in the genetic basis of drug response, these scientists work on identifying genetic markers that can predict patients' responses to specific medications. Their work significantly contributes to personalized medicine and drug development. 3. **Bioinformatics Specialist**: In the era of big data, bioinformatics specialists are essential for managing and analyzing genomic data. They develop algorithms, tools, and databases for storing and processing genetic information, enabling researchers to better understand the genetic basis of diseases. 4. **Drug Discovery Researcher**: These professionals work on identifying novel drug targets and screening potential drug candidates. They use various techniques, including high-throughput screening, molecular modeling, and biochemical assays, to discover new medications for various diseases. 5. **Regulatory Affairs Specialist**: Ensuring compliance with regulatory guidelines is crucial for the success of any pharmaceutical company. Regulatory affairs specialists manage the regulatory process, from preparing and submitting applications to liaising with regulatory authorities and implementing post-approval changes.
